Recent Trends in Book Lighting
Over the past several months, the book lamp market has shifted toward eye-comfort features once reserved for premium desk lamps. Manufacturers now prioritize adjustable color temperature (typically 2700K–5000K) and high Color Rendering Index (CRI) ratings to reduce glare on matte and glossy pages alike. Clip-on models with flexible goosenecks and hands-free neck lamps have gained popularity as more readers seek portable, personal lighting that minimizes ambient light pollution in shared spaces.

Background: Why Book Lamps Matter for Eye Health
Traditional overhead or bedside lighting often creates harsh shadows or insufficient contrast for prolonged reading, leading to squinting and fatigue. The rise of digital screens has also made readers more sensitive to blue-light exposure, prompting lamp manufacturers to introduce "warm amber" or "red-shift" modes in the current generation of book lamps. Testing criteria for 2025 have expanded beyond simple brightness to include flicker-free operation (PWM-free), uniform beam distribution, and battery endurance for wireless models.

Common User Concerns Identified During Testing
- Glare on pages: Lamps with unshielded LEDs or narrow beams cause reflections and hot spots; testers preferred diffused, wide-angle designs.
- Battery life inconsistency: Many rechargeable lamps advertise long runtimes only at the dimmest setting—practical usage often halves claimed hours.
- Clamp stability: Thin or low-friction clamps slip off book covers or shelves, especially when the gooseneck is extended.
- Weight and portability: Heavy clip-on units can pull at the pages or become uncomfortable in neck-loop form during extended sessions.
- Color temperature control: A single "warm white" preset does not suit all reading environments; testers valued multiple dimmable Kelvin options.
Likely Impact on Readers and the Lifestyle Category
Better-tailored book lamps are expected to encourage longer, more comfortable reading sessions for both print and e-ink users. Reduced blue-light exposure in the evening may help readers maintain natural sleep cycles, a benefit that lifestyle and wellness communities are increasingly highlighting. The shift toward rechargeable, USB-C-based models also lowers the barrier for casual readers who previously relied on bedside lamps. Testers noted that models meeting the 2025 criteria for flicker-free, high-CRI light have already begun appearing at accessible price points, potentially accelerating adoption.
What to Watch Next
- Smart sensors: Ambient-light detection that automatically adjusts brightness and warmth without manual intervention.
- Customizable presets: Memory settings for different book formats (glossy magazine vs. matte paperback).
- Sustainable materials: More lamps using recycled plastics, bamboo, or fabric-wrapped cords as eco-conscious design becomes a buying signal.
- Integrated reading timers: Onboard reminders for eye breaks, popular among parents and productivity advocates.
- Further clinical research: Additional studies on the long-term impact of narrow-spectrum "red" reading modes compared to broad-spectrum warm white.
